  • 26/P/1006/TPO Granted

    3 Beechwood Drive Portishead BS20 8ES

    Beech (T1) Fell. Reason It is considered that the tree is in terminal decline. The presence of Ganoderma austrael fruiting bodies around the basal area of the tree and lower stem indicate decay within these area which could potentially compromise the structural integrity of the tree leaving it susceptible to wind throw or stem fracture. Decay cavities at 4m up the stem have further compromised the structural integrity of the tree. The extensive dieback and dead branches within the upper and western canopy would indicate issues with the normal physiological functions of the tree potential resulting from the fungal infection around the base. The dwelling to the south and public footpath to the east are within falling distance were the tree to suffer wind throw or stem fracture. It is therefore considered that the tree poses a significant health and safety risk to the residents, their property and the general public using the footpath. See Arboricultural report attached.

    Decided 11 Aug 2026 Trees
